Vocational Rehabilitation Counselor provides vocational rehabilitation services to disabled individuals in order to facilitate their employment and/or reemployment. Evaluates patients' interests, qualifications, and limitations to develop appropriate employment objectives for them. Being a Vocational Rehabilitation Counselor requires a bachelor's/master's degree. Typically reports to a manager or head of a unit/department. To be a Vocational Rehabilitation Counselor typically requires 0-2 years of related experience. Works on projects/matters of limited complexity in a support role. Work is closely managed. The Director of Rehab (DOR) is responsible for the overall daily rehabilitation operations in a specified facility and/or geographical area. This includes but is not limited to: staffing, training, and administrative oversight of all the therapy personnel assigned to work in that particular area. Also, the DOR is responsible for the overall delivery of therapeutic services including: program development, integration and delivery, and documentation and denials management; this includes active participation in patient treatments. The DOR establishes a culture for the team that promotes the care that is in the best interest of the patient, in conjunction with the goals of the patient?s family. He/ She is responsible for assisting with internal marketing and external marketing of assigned facilities, and may assist with company business development. The DOR is the key representative in the facility and/or geographical area where assigned.
